Block 643,913
Block Hash
891af0cac71ddf40398d3be139f4c9c0c4581ea0dddae5c4016db0c4d3994926
Previous Block Hash
09e59eb7df3a43e3d44ca87ce8acb0b7430c2ace2b0db7b4f33e63677d6580ef
Mined
Transactions
2
Difficulty
31.32 M
Size
397 bytes
Transactions (2)
1 input, 1 output
10,000.01
PEPE
1 input, 2 outputs
331.82894494
PEPE